Here's the early Monday Progress Energy update

Bookmark and Share

From Progress Energy, here's the report on major Progress Energy power outages as of 7 a.m. today (Monday):

About 98,000 Progress Energy customers are without power in North Carolina as of 7 a.m. That's down from a peak of 280,000 at 2 p.m. Saturday.

Here are counties with 3,000 or more outages:

County

Customers

Craven

13,800

Wayne

11,400

Nash

10,900

Onslow

10,500

Lenoir

7,700

Carteret

7,100

Franklin

5,400

Beaufort

4,600

Pamlico

4,200

Duplin

3,600

Numerous other counties in coastal and eastern North Carolina have fewer than 3,000 outages.
